How Our Leaking Pipe Water Removal Process Works
Our process is designed to be efficient and effective, with a focus on reducing disruption to your daily life. We’ll work closely with you to understand the scope of the damage and develop a customized plan to get your home back to normal.
Step 1: Assessment and Planning
We’ll send a technician to your property to assess the damage and develop a plan to get your home back to normal. This includes identifying the source of the leak, assessing the extent of the damage, and determining the best course of action to dry and restore your property.
Step 2: Water Extraction
Our technicians will use specialized equipment to extract water from your property, including pumps and wet vacuums. This helps to prevent further damage and reduces the risk of mold and mildew growth.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
We’ll use specialized equipment to dry and dehumidify your property, including air movers and dehumidifiers. This helps to prevent further damage and reduces the risk of mold and mildew growth.
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ing
Our technicians will clean and sanitize your property, including walls, floors, and surfaces. This helps to remove any remaining water and prevent further damage.
Step 5: Restoration and Reconstruction
Once your property is dry and clean, our technicians will work with you to restore and reconstruct any damaged areas, including walls, floors, and ceilings.

Leaking Pipe Water Removal Cost in Chinden Corridor, ID
The cost of Leaking Pipe Water Removal in Chinden Corridor, ID can vary depending on the severity of the damage, size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our estimates are free and based on an on-site assessment.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, amount of water, and equipment needed |
| Drying and dehumidification |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, equipment needed, and duration of drying process |
| Cleaning and sanitizing |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area, type of surfaces, and equipment needed |
| Restoration and reconstruction | $2,000 – $10,000 | Size of affected area, type of materials, and complexity of repairs |
| Hidden leak detection |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area, equipment needed, and complexity of detection process |
| Urgent response and emergency services | $1,000 – $5,000 | Time of day, severity of situation, and equipment needed |
